http://www5.austlii.edu.au/au/legis/cth/num_reg/fcr1979n140213/s29.2.html Web1979 No. 140 FEDERAL COURT RULES - RULE 29.2 Order for decision 2. The Court may make orders for- (a) the decision of any question separately from any other question , whether before, at or after any trial or further trial in the proceedings; and (b) the statement of a case and the question for decision.
